Executive Summary: Incremental Sampling Methodology (ISM) is a structured composite sampling and processing protocol that reduces data variability and provides a reasonably unbiased estimate of mean contaminant concentrations in a volume of soil targeted for sampling.ISM provides representative samples of specific soil volumes defined as decision units by collecting numerous increments of soil VAPOR INTRUSION MITIGATION TRAINING PUBLIC PAGE Vapor intrusion (VI) is the movement of chemical vapors from contaminated soil and groundwater into a structure. Vapors primarily enter through openings in the building foundation or basement walls ─ such as cracks in the concrete slab, gaps around utility lines, and sumps. Once inside the home or workplace, vapors may be inhaled,posing
VAPOR INTRUSION PUBLIC PAGE Vapor Intrusion. Vapor intrusion is the migration of volatile chemicals from the subsurface into overlying buildings. Volatile chemicals may include volatile organic compounds, select semivolatile organic compounds, and some inorganic analytes, such as elemental mercury and hydrogen sulfide.SRR
Extreme weather events and wildfires are increasing and could impact hazardous waste sites and undermine the primary goal of cleanups, which is protecting human health and the environment. Confronted with these risks, assessing and designing remedies with decades-long time frames should be reevaluated. Instead, they represent natural or synthetically modified extracts from various MICROPLASTICS PUBLIC PAGE Microplastics have been introduced to the environment over the last 50 years through plastic refuse which has been broken down, and particles in health and beauty products which have entered the waste stream. Recent studies have shown their harmful effects on environmental media, due to their chemical nature and persistence.ITRC - ITRC
